WebSep 1, 2024 · In Hall insulators, electron excitations are called magnetoexitons, analogous to magnetoexcitons in semiconductors [9,10,11]. One of the simplest examples is a magnetoexciton formed by an excited electron at the first Landau level and a Fermi hole at a completely filled zero Landau level at the filling factor ν = 2. WebIt contains, as collective excitations, excitons below and a valence plasmon above the continuum of single electron-hole pair excitations. The importance of the so-called exchange interaction is pointed out as being responsible for the longitudinal-transverse-splitting of the excitonic solutions and for the existence of the plasmon.
